Motor Insurance

Motor insurance is mandatory for all vehicles in India as per the Motor Vehicle Act, 1988, whether they are for personal use or commercial. The policy covers financial losses from accidents involving the insured vehicle, including damage to third parties' vehicles and property. It also provides protection against damage caused due to natural disasters or human actions.

Types of Motor Insurance Cover Available in India

Stand-alone third-party insurance (SATP)

Mandatory for vehicle operation, covering third-party liabilities of vehicles and persons.

Comprehensive insurance

In addition to third-party liability/damages, it also covers damages/loss to the insured vehicle.

Pay-as-you-drive insurance

The costs vary based on vehicle use – type of vehicle, time, distance, behaviour, and place.

Stand-alone own-damage insurance (SAOD)

It only covers damages to your vehicle. You can buy this along with third-party liability insurance.

Long-term liability cover

It offers continuous third-party liability coverage only for new vehicles – 3 years for private cars and 5 years for two-wheelers.

Bundled plan

It combines stand-alone third-party liabilities (3 and 5 years for private cars and two-wheelers respectively) and stand-alone own-damage cover for one year only for new vehicles (commercial vehicles not included).

Add-ons in Motor Insurance

plus-icon
Zero depreciation

No depreciation charges during claim settlement for replaced parts.

plus-icon
Consumables

Covers wear and tear items such as nuts, bolts, ball bearings, gearbox oil, grease, AC gas, lubricants clip, fuel filter, screw, washers etc.

plus-icon
Engine protection

Compensation for mechanical or electrical damages to the engine due to oil spills or water ingression. It includes the gearbox, hydrostatic lock etc.

plus-icon
Return to Invoice (RTI)

Covers the gap between ‘insured declared value’ and purchase cost for a new vehicle of the same make and model along with the registration and other applicable taxes.

plus-icon
Road Side Assistance (RSA)

Services during breakdowns and mishaps, including towing, jump start, tyre change and fuel recharge.

plus-icon
Key replacement

Covers replacement of lost keys.

plus-icon
Tyre protection

Covers tyre damages like bulges, cuts, punctures, or bursts.

plus-icon
New vehicle replacement

Provides funds for a new vehicle of same make and model after total loss.

plus-icon
Additional towing

Covers towing expenses during breakdowns or accidents.

plus-icon
NCB protection

Preserves no-claim bonus after a claim.

plus-icon
Personal belongings

Covers loss of personal items in the insured car.

plus-icon
Battery Protect for electric motor

Pays for damaged battery repairs due to floods or inundation.

plus-icon
Electric vehicle motor protect

Repairs internal parts of electric motors or hybrid units such as the differential and transmission units, water ingression, undercarriage damage, leakage of lubricating oil.

plus-icon
Charger & cables

Covers damage to chargers and cables due to over-voltage, fire, towing damage, etc.

plus-icon
EMI cover

Pays EMIs to the financial institution on behalf of the insured during lengthy accident repairs.

plus-icon
Rim guard

Compensates for wheel rim damage.

plus-icon
Loss of income/daily allowance

Covers daily transport costs during repairs.

plus-icon
Emergency medical cover

Pays for accident-related medical expenses to a certain limit.

plus-icon
Helmet cover

Covers damaged helmets from accidents.

Factors Affecting the Premium of Motor Insurance

red-right-angle-arrow
Vehicle Details

Make, model, cubic capacity, and variants influence the premium.

red-right-angle-arrow
Vehicle Age

Older vehicles incur higher depreciation, affecting premiums.

red-right-angle-arrow
Add-ons

Customized plans with extras like zero-depreciation or roadside assistance enhance coverage affordably.

red-right-angle-arrow
RTO location

Premiums vary based on traffic levels, with lower rates in quieter and less busy areas compared to metro cities and accident-prone zones.

red-right-angle-arrow
Engine type

Petrol or diesel engines impact the Insured Declared Value (IDV) and thus, premiums.

red-right-angle-arrow
No-claim bonus

Claim-free years lead to renewal discounts, reducing premiums.

red-right-angle-arrow
IDV

Higher IDV increases premiums due to the vehicle's higher value.

Claim Process: Vehicle Theft
1
Step 1

Immediate police notification
Immediately report theft to the police and file an FIR (First Information Report).

2
Step 2

Inform your insurance provider
Inform your insurer promptly with necessary details.

3
Step 3

Documentation submission
Submit FIR, claim form, and relevant documents such as policy copy and registration certificate to your insurer.

4
Step 4

Surveyor's investigation
An investigation agency assigned by the insurer comprehensively assesses the theft claim.

5
Step 5

Additional document submission
Upon claim approval, provide original keys, vehicle documents, and requested paperwork.

6
Step 6

Verification and settlement
The insurance company will conduct a diligent verification process to validate the claim.

7
Step 7

Final report & A-summary
In case of non-recovery of the vehicle within a 90-day period, police authority will issue a final report and A-summary.

8
Step 8

Settlement
The insurer verifies and settles the claim based on IDV.

Claim Process: Third-Party (TP)
1
Step 1

Immediate notification
Promptly report accidents involving third parties.

2
Step 2

Gather relevant details
Collect all pertinent information about the third party and file an FIR.

3
Step 3

File an FIR
It is mandatory to file an FIR in case of a third party.

4
Step 4

MACT court
Claims route through MACT court for compensation determination.

5
Step 5

Claim approval and legal representation MACT
Once the claim is lodged, the insurer provides legal representation for compensation.

6
Step 6

Compensation determination
The compensation amount is based on liability and Motor Vehicles Act provisions.

7
Step 7

Direct settlements
Do not settle claims directly with third parties as they will not be authorized for reimbursements.

Motor Insurance Claim - How to ensure claims are accepted and processed

  • There should be no intentional damages or fraudulent claims.

  • There should be no claims involving alcohol-affected driving.

  • There should be no late accident notifications. It should be done between 48 hours to 7 days.

  • There should be no invalid licence claims.

  • There should be no expired policy claims.

  • There should be no claims for personal vehicles used commercially, against the policy terms.
